ESTERO, Fla. – The Florida Everblades return to Hertz Arena to raise the club’s third championship banner ahead of a match against the Jacksonville Icemen on Saturday, October 28 at 7:00 p.m.
Florida won the 2023 Kelly Cup after sweeping the Idaho Steelheads in the Kelly Cup Finals last June. Florida also defeated the South Carolina Stingrays, the Icemen, and the Newfoundland Growlers on the path to another championship – all in six games.
Florida enters Saturday’s matchup with a 2-1 record after two wins against the Orlando Solar Bears and a loss against Jacksonville. Most recently, the Blades skated out of Amway Center with a 2-1 win over Orlando off a goal from Logan Lambdin late in the third, giving him a three-game point streak. Both Cam Johnson and Evan Cormier picked up a win in the crease on the trip, with Cormier making 43 stops in the close match Thursday night.
Jacksonville, meanwhile, is coming off a 4-1 win against Orlando last night. Last Saturday, the Icemen beat Florida 3-1 to open up their season with the win. Brendan Harris scored two goals and Christopher Brown had three points for Jacksonville in that game.
